In the evolving landscape of global healthcare, Isolation Patient Kits have transitioned from basic consumables to critical components of surgical success and biosafety protocol. As infectious diseases become more complex, the demand for integrated, sterile, and single-use kits has surged across hospitals, ambulatory surgery centers, and emergency response units worldwide.
These kits, which typically include high-barrier SMS Non-Woven Gowns, antimicrobial drapes, and specialized covers, are engineered to eliminate cross-contamination. Modern isolation kits utilize Spunbond-Meltblown-Spunbond (SMS) materials, providing a superior liquid barrier while remaining breathable for surgeons and nurses during long procedures.

Current trends favor procedure-specific kits. Whether it's a C-section, ophthalmic surgery, or general laparoscopy, kits are now tailored to specific surgical steps to reduce waste.

The global market for medical isolation supplies is projected to grow significantly as hospitals shift toward 100% disposable systems to combat Hospital-Acquired Infections (HAIs).
While sterility is paramount, there is a massive push for biodegradable non-woven materials. Chinese manufacturers are investing heavily in cornstarch-based polymers and recyclable PE films to meet the sustainability goals of Western European hospitals.
In North America, the trend is toward "All-in-One" kits that include everything from sutures to drapes. In emerging markets like Southeast Asia and Africa, the focus remains on high-volume, cost-effective sterile gowns and basic wound care packs.
